Analysis

The most recent figure for share of global cumulative co₂ emissions including land-use change in Serbia is 0.1%, measured in 2024.

The figure is down 0.8% on the previous year and down 8.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, share of global cumulative co₂ emissions including land-use change in Serbia peaked at 0.2% in 1990 and was at its lowest, 0.0%, in 1885.

Serbia ranks 77th of 194 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 129 years of available data.
